4b

A02 F/TH/23/1234 - 38 Effingham Street, Ramsgate pdf icon PDF 97 KB

Minutes:

PROPOSAL: Change of use from residential dwelling (Use Class C3) to 6- bed HMO (Use Class C4) together with bin store and cycle storage.

 

Mr Simms spoke in favour of the application.

 

Councillor Garner spoke on the behalf of Councillor Austin under Council Rule 20.1.

 

It was proposed by the Chair and seconded by the Vice-Chair:

 

THAT the officer’s recommendation be adopted, namely that the application

be approved subject to the following conditions:

 

1.  The development hereby permitted shall be begun before the expiration of three years from the date of this permission.

 

GROUND:

In accordance with Section 91 of the Town and Country Planning Act 1990 (as amended by Section 51 of the Planning and Purchase Act 2004).

 

2.  The proposed development shall be carried out in accordance with the submitted application as amended by the revised drawings numbered P2010, P2011 and P2110, received 22 December 2023.

 

GROUND:

To secure the proper development of the area.

 

3.  No more than six persons shall occupy the property as principal or main residence at any one time.

 

GROUND:

In the interests of neighbouring amenity, in accordance with Policy QD02 and HO19 of the Thanet Local Plan.

 

4.  The refuse storage facilities as specified upon the approved drawing numbered P2010 received 22 December 2023 shall be provided prior to the first occupation of the HMO hereby approved and shall be kept available for that use at all times.

 

GROUND:

To safeguard the residential amenities currently enjoyed by the occupiers of nearby residential properties in accordance with Policy QD03 of the Thanet Local Plan.

 

5.  Prior to the first occupation of the HMO hereby approved, the secure cycle parking facilities within the basement, as shown on approved drawing numbered P2010 received 22 December 2023, shall be provided and thereafter maintained.

 

GROUND:

To promote cycling as an alternative form of transport, in accordance with Policy TP03 and SP43 of the Thanet Local Plan.

 

Upon being put to the vote, the motion was declared LOST.

 

Councillor Moore proposed and Councillor Matterface seconded, that:

 

The item be deferred back to officers to seek amendments to reduce the number of bedrooms by one to increase communal space and for the item to be brought back at a later date to Councillors for decision.

 

Upon being put to the vote, the motion was declared CARRIED.

 

Following the decision of this item, Councillor Garner left the seating area reserved for Council Rule 20.1 and returned to the Committee.

4i

R09 F/TH/23/1600 - Land Rear of 67 Stone Road, Broadstairs pdf icon PDF 99 KB

Minutes:

PROPOSAL: Erection of 2 bed single-storey detached dwelling with associated landscaping and parking.

 

Mrs Molloy spoke in favour of the application.

 

Mrs Rodriguez spoke against the application.

 

It was proposed by the Chair and seconded by the Vice-Chair:

 

THAT the officer’s recommendation be adopted, namely that the application be refused subject to the following reason:

 

The proposal, by virtue of its design, relationship with adjoining properties and restricted size of the plot, would result in the loss of spaciousness between dwellings which is a characteristic of the area, resulting in a cramped and congested form of development that would appear out of character with the pattern of residential development in the locality and incongruous within the street scene, to the severe detriment of the visual amenities of the area and not outweighed by any public benefits, contrary to Thanet Local Plan Policy SP29 and QD02 of the Local Plan, Policy BSP9 of the Broadstairs and St Peters Neighbourhood Plan and paragraph 132 and 135 of the National Planning Policy Framework.

 

Upon being put to the vote, the motion was declared CARRIED.
